Transaction 3cbfda6f71aa7dd77703edbb5908d806b9b3ba29475ad4fed68021d589dfac7b
1 Input
1 Output
-
3cbfda6f71aa7dd77703edbb5908d806b9b3ba29475ad4fed68021d589dfac7b:0
- value
- 2358653
- script pubkey
- OP_0 OP_PUSHBYTES_20 12609f502b70c7aa0d240e3c0b178fcb21c231af
- address
- bc1qzfsf75ptwrr65rfypc7qk9u0evsuyvd0pw2la3